You cannot directly "withdraw" Wyndham Rewards points as cash into a bank account, but there are several ways to convert their value into cash-equivalent rewards. The most common method is redeeming points for Retail Gift Cards from popular vendors like Amazon, Starbucks, or Best Buy through the Wyndham Rewards portal; these cards effectively act as cash for your daily purchases. Another option is using the Wyndham Rewards Visa Card which allows you to earn points that can be used to offset purchases as a statement credit in certain promotions. For those looking for a more literal "cash-out," some third-party point-brokerage sites allow you to sell your points for a cash payment via PayPal, though this is often against the airline or hotel's terms of service and carries a risk of account suspension. A safer "cash-like" use is redeeming points for tours, activities, or gas discounts through their partnership with Marathon and ARCO stations in the U.S., which directly reduces your out-of-pocket cash spending. While the redemption value is almost always highest when used for "Go Free" hotel nights, these alternative options provide a way to extract financial value from your points if you have no upcoming travel plans.
